NOVEMBER 6, 1992 Release # 93-013 PRODUCT: Approximately 165,400 "2 ULTRA KIP Pacifiers Infant Size," model 1201 sold nationwide from January 1990 to September 1992 for approximately $2.99 each. PROBLEM: The pacifiers may break during use producing small parts that could be a fatal choking hazard to young children. WHAT TO DO: Consumers are urged to take the pacifiers away from infants and young children immediately and return the pacifiers to the place of purchase for a full refund. WASHINGTON, DC -- CPSC, Kiddie Products, Inc. of Avon, MA is voluntarily recalling approximately 165,400 "2 ULTRA KIP Pacifiers Infant Size," model number 1201. The pacifiers may break during use, producing small parts that could be a fatal choking hazard to young children. The pacifiers have a white plastic shield with a green or blue plug on the back and a latex nipple in the front. Engraved on the white shield is the statement "(C)'90 the first years." A yellow duck or a white and purple dog are printed on the plug. The package reads in part: "Ultra KIP Pacifiers, The First Years, non-toxic, Made in Germany." The pacifiers were sold nationwide from January 1990 to September 1992 for approximately $2.99 each. Neither the CPSC nor the company is aware of any injuries involving this product. However, CPSC received one consumer complaint when the nipple detached from a pacifier being used by a three-month-old child. This voluntary recall is being conducted to prevent the possibility of injury. The potentially hazardous pacifiers were reported to CPSC by Kiddie Products, Inc. Consumers are urged to take the pacifiers away from infants and young children immediately and return them to the store where purchased for a refund. September 7, 1988 Release # 88-072 "Squeaky Ducky" Toy Recalled WASHINGTON, DC - In cooperation with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C), Kiddie Products, Inc., Avon, Mass., announced a voluntary recall of its Model No. 2096 "Squeaky Ducky." The company received 27 complaints that the top layer of the toy's vinyl cover separated from the soft foam squeaker toy. In three cases consumers reported that children had mouthed the cover. The company is recalling this product because the vinyl separation may present a choking hazard. Approximately 145,000 of these toys were sol between August 1986 and March 1987. The "Squeaky Ducky" toy under recall has a yellow baby duck illustrated on a BLUE background. Other revised products with the same duck figure on a WHITE background ARE NOT AFFECTED BY THIS BY THIS RECALL.
